Distal radio-ulnar joint dislocation, ulna volar in a female body builder. 1990

C Francobandiera, and N Maffulli, and L Lepore
Ospedale C.T.O., Section of Sports Traumatology, Napoli, Italy.

A 23-yr-old female body builder injured her right wrist while training. A correct diagnosis of pure distal radio-ulnar dislocation, ulnar volar, was made, and reduction was successfully carried out. After removal of plaster, the patient complained of wrist pain and clicking. Surgical exploration revealed a ruptured triangular fibro-cartilage complex, which was partially excised. The need for proper physical examination and accurate radiographic positioning is stressed.
